ご覧になる【ごらんになる】
Frequency rank: 12,013. – 12,048.
- to see; to look; to watchhonorific or respectful (sonkeigo) languagesee also 見る
- to try toafter the -te form of a verb
expressions (phrases, clauses, etc.); Godan verb with 'ru' ending
